UMW 736hp tt build story...pics added at the end

To the best of my knowledge it all started in or about Feb. of 06 when markski was selling his turbos from Kevin with I think a stage 2 tune…

He then gave me Kevin’s number of which I immediacy called for the first of probably a trillion times.

He spent countless hours on the phone with me. At this point I was only willing to MAYBE buy his stage 2…and it was used via markski! He was gonna look em over as a fav to marski!

I was going to think it over while I went on the gumball.

Before I left I thought my car was fast, I was wrong! My car also developed the dreaded 2nd gear pop on that trip, so it was time to remedy the above problems, asap.

Upon my return Kevin came to rescue and we immediately started his first performance motor build for a 996tt.

I ordered up all the case and crank mods Kevin could do. Off the top of my head (in Panama City for business today, and files are at home), he boat tailed and shuffle pined the case, oil passages were bored, flashing was ground down. The crank was chamfered, cross drilled, knife edged, shot-peened, heat treated, and polished.

He got me the arrow rods (British steel is the best), and it is all held together with arp studs. He also scored me an rsr oil pump when no one else could find one.

Last but not least are the EP loud, sporttech intake, and B6 intercoolers.

Kevin also talked me into the complete erp suspension with fully adjustable control arms with Indy quality hiem joints (hey carry, he did this after I had just bought and installed a brand new set of pss9’s he had revalved for me, I never even drove the car 1” with the pss9’s!). It is now basically a solid suspension, rsr sub frames and all; with all solid bushings, no rubber anywhere on the car with the 4 way adjustable race jrz’s coilovers. H&r sways, adj drop links, strut bars, and spherical camber plates.

I got the ma shaw carbon fiber rsr mirrors, trunk lid, roof top (sunroof deleted), and gt2 deck lid and carbon wing. I deleted the rear wiper, rear seats, and all sound deadening. I also had Gt3 seats and schroth harnesses installed.

I also scored a set of magnesium bbs rsr rims, and pccb’s, which replaced my brembo 8/4 bbk.

The car weighed 3150 with a Ľ tank when corner balanced.

Kevin also had my tranny regeared and rebuilt with all steel rsr parts, including the mainshaft, and a custom race cooler with the best parts from the 993/996 gt2s. I also have the rsr solid shift linkage, sts, and tranny mounts.

At the time I thought it would be a good idea to have my local dealer do the r&r on the engine since they would give me a 2 yr warrantee…boy was that a mistake!

After waiting for over a yr, due mainly to parts being unavailable, we finally started my car in Aug of 07! Within the first 2 mins of warm up and leak test, the driver side exhaust started its new life as a crop duster!

I can not describe what a disappointment that was. Of course everyone wanted to point the finger at each other; I just wanted the car that I had dreamed of, paid for, and waited on!

Everyone decides that I should give it hell for 1k miles to see if the rings will seat…they don’t. The even more frustrating part was the car didn’t feel that much faster!!! WTF?

It handled like it was on rails though, absolute perfection there. It could not be improved on imho. Not too rigid, my wife doesn’t even complain! Firm but compliant, taunt…PERFECT!

A month later we tear it down again…I ordered new gt2 p’s & c’s this time…which took almost 3 months. I also had the heads redone.

This time I took a week off from work and physically assisted putting everything back together. I helped with the engine assembly, install, and did all the fuel mods myself, including tiging up the fittings and mounting/plumbing the second 044 pump and billet 100 micron fuel filter.

I put dino oil in for the 1st 1k miles. I changed the oil after the initial start up; again after the first 100 miles and again at 500 and 1k, hey oil is cheap!

Before when my car was stock I would lose 4 bars or so on the oil level gauge every 1k, now it never drops! Compression was all 98 or better in all 6 jugs. Oil pressure goes to a c hair under 5bar!
